Six Pillars of Cyber Deterrence with Suzanne Spaulding

Episode 116

Suzanne Spaulding is a Senior Adviser for Homeland Security and International Security at CSIS, and a member of the Cyberspace Solarium Commission. She served as under secretary for the National Protection and Programs Directorate (now the CISA) at the Department of Homeland Security. She has previously been the general counsel for the Senate Select Committee on Intelligence and minority staff director for the U.S. House of Representatives Permanent Select Committee on Intelligence and legal adviser to the CIA director’s Nonproliferation Center.
